Overview
The ControlAir Rolling Diaphragm Air Cylinders are engineered to provide virtually frictionless conversion of pneumatic pressure into precise linear force. Unlike conventional piston cylinders, these cylinders utilize a durable rolling diaphragm seal that eliminates sliding seal friction, resulting in exceptional sensitivity, low hysteresis, and smooth, repeatable motion throughout the stroke. This unique design makes them ideal for applications where accurate force control and responsive movement are critical.
The rolling diaphragm forms a long-lasting seal between the piston and cylinder wall while virtually eliminating friction, blow-by leakage, and the need for lubrication. Fabric-reinforced elastomer diaphragms are manufactured using a precision-controlled process and can be customized for operating temperatures from -75°F to 400°F, making these cylinders suitable for a wide variety of industrial environments.
ControlAir offers a complete family of Rolling Diaphragm Air Cylinders, including standard single-acting models, Ultra Cylinders with linear ball bearings for near-zero friction, double-acting cylinders, compact cylinders, and Mini Mights. Multiple mounting styles, stroke lengths, and custom configurations are available to meet the needs of OEM equipment manufacturers and industrial automation systems.

Performance Characteristics
The Rolling Diaphragm Air Cylinder family is designed to provide extremely low-friction linear motion for applications requiring precise force control and exceptional responsiveness. Unlike conventional piston cylinders that rely on sliding seals, the rolling diaphragm forms a flexible seal that rolls with piston movement, virtually eliminating seal friction while preventing blow-by leakage. This design produces smoother motion, lower hysteresis, and improved sensitivity over the full stroke.
For applications requiring the absolute minimum friction, ControlAir offers Ultra Cylinders, which combine the rolling diaphragm seal with Grade A linear ball bearings and hardened steel rods. This design produces virtually zero friction and outstanding response to even small pressure changes.
Performance Specifications
- Operating Pressure: Up to 145 psig (10 bar)
- Standard Operating Temperature: -40°F to 225°F (-40°C to 107°C)
- Custom Diaphragm Materials: Available for temperatures from -75°F to 400°F
- Cylinder Styles:
- Single-Acting
- Double-Acting
- Ultra Cylinders with Linear Ball Bearings
- Available Effective Areas: 4, 6, 9, 12, and 16 square inches
- Stroke Options: Short and Long Stroke models
- Mounting Options: Universal, Clevis, Foot Mount, Rod Clevis, and additional mounting accessories
- Force Calculation: Force = Air Pressure × Effective Area − Spring Force
Unlike conventional cylinders, the rolling diaphragm design maintains exceptionally low friction throughout the stroke, allowing precise control of small pressure changes while minimizing wear and extending service life. This makes the cylinders well suited for precision tension control, positioning, force regulation, and other demanding pneumatic applications.

Determine the required force
Cylinder output force is determined by:
Force = Air Pressure × Effective Area − Spring Force
Available effective piston areas include:
- 4 in²
- 6 in²
- 9 in²
- 12 in²
- 16 in²
Larger effective areas generate greater output force at the same supply pressure.

What is a rolling diaphragm air cylinder?
A rolling diaphragm air cylinder converts pneumatic pressure into precise linear force using a flexible rolling diaphragm instead of conventional sliding seals. This design provides virtually frictionless operation, exceptional sensitivity, low hysteresis, and long service life.
How does a rolling diaphragm cylinder differ from a standard pneumatic cylinder?
Unlike conventional pneumatic cylinders that rely on sliding piston seals, a rolling diaphragm cylinder uses a flexible diaphragm that rolls with piston movement. This significantly reduces friction, eliminates blow-by leakage, and provides smoother, more repeatable motion with no lubrication required.

What are Ultra Cylinders?
Ultra Cylinders combine the rolling diaphragm seal with Grade A linear ball bearings and a hardened steel rod to achieve virtually zero friction. They are designed for applications requiring the highest sensitivity and the most precise response to small pressure changes.
What operating pressures are supported?
Standard Rolling Diaphragm Air Cylinders operate with air supply pressures up to 145 psig (10 bar).
What temperature range can these cylinders operate in?
Standard cylinders are designed for operating temperatures from -40°F to 225°F (-40°C to 107°C). Custom diaphragm materials are available for applications requiring temperatures from -75°F to 400°F.
